What You’ll Do

The CISO organization at CoreWeave is responsible for executing and delivering security, trust, and assurance across our products, platforms, and operations.  Within this organization, the Security Trust & Assurance team is building leading Governance, Risk and Compliance (GRC) programs, including third party risk management (TPRM).

As a TPRM Technical Program Manager (TPM), you will work with cross-functional teams, including engineering, procurement, IT, and Legal to build leading TPRM programs across all phases of the vendor lifecycle.  This is a hands-on and operational role that will directly contribute to CoreWeave’s security and privacy objectives.

If you are passionate about cloud technologies, thrive in complex technical environments, and excel at orchestrating large-scale programs, we want to hear from you!

In this role, you will:

  • Contribute to the TPRM strategy and roadmap, ensuring alignment with CoreWeave's overall security, privacy, and business objectives.
  • Oversee & execute third party security risk assessments, including analysis of appropriate security controls, contract requirements, and compliance documentation.
  • Track identified findings to closure, working with third parties and internal owners on remediation plans and timelines.
  • Perform periodic reassessments of existing vendors according to tier-based review cadence.
  • Maintain the vendor inventory and risk register in the TPRM platform.
  • Help refine assessment questionnaires, workflows, and program documentation.
  • Tailor communications to a diverse audience and remain adaptable to a wide range of personalities and technical depth.

Who You Are

Minimum Qualifications

  • 2+ years of hands-on experience in Third Party Risk Management, including demonstrable experience building or maturing a TPRM program in a fast-paced, high-growth, or cloud-native environment.
  • A Bachelor’s degree in Information Security, Computer Science, or a related field or equivalent job experience.
  • Security certification such as CISA, CRISC, CISSP, or CTPRP
  • Working knowledge of common security control frameworks and standards and the ability to evaluate compliance documentation for control coverage and gaps.
  • Experience conducting or supporting security risk assessments of third parties, including reviewing questionnaire responses, audit reports, and supporting evidence.
  • Experience tracking risk findings and remediation items to closure across multiple stakeholders and competing timelines.
  • Ability to maintain accurate records in a GRC or TPRM platform. 
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to adjust technical depth for audiences ranging from engineers to legal, procurement, and business owners.
  • Demonstrated organization and attention to detail while managing a queue of concurrent assessments.

Additional Qualifications

  • Experience working with CSPs/Hyperscalers.
  • Exposure to TPRM  process improvement work.
  • Familiarity with security and privacy requirements commonly found in vendor contracts.
  • Experience supporting audits or certifications and responding to customer security inquiries.
  • Prior work building a program from the ground up rather than operating an established one.

Export Control Compliance

This position requires access to export controlled information. To conform to U.S. Government export regulations applicable to that information, applicant must either be (A) a U.S. person, defined as a (i) U.S. citizen or national, (ii) U.S. lawful permanent resident (green card holder), (iii) refugee under 8 U.S.C. § 1157, or (iv) asylee under 8 U.S.C. § 1158, (B) eligible to access the export controlled information without a required export authorization, or (C) eligible and reasonably likely to obtain the required export authorization from the applicable U.S. government agency.  CoreWeave may, for legitimate business reasons, decline to pursue any export licensing process.
